How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Point Happy?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Point Happy Studio Apartments | $1,591 | $1,300 | $1,945 |
Point Happy 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,761 | $1,639 | $2,320 |
Point Happy 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,291 | $1,800 | $2,680 |
Point Happy 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,529 | $2,050 | $4,100 |
Point Happy 4 Bedroom Apartments | $4,260 | $4,210 | $4,285 |
